Amazon Internship 2027 | SDE, Support, SysDev, Data & Front End Engineer Interns | India:
Amazon Internship 2027 is a major opportunity for 2027 graduating students looking to gain hands-on experience with one of the world’s largest technology companies. Amazon is hiring interns across five technical tracks: SDE I, Support Engineer, System Development Engineer, Data Engineer, and Front End Engineer.

These are full-time, in-person internships lasting approximately 24–26 weeks, with start dates between January and June 2027. Candidates can be considered for Amazon internship opportunities across multiple locations in India, including Bengaluru, Chennai, Hyderabad, Delhi, Mumbai, and Pune.

1. SDE I Intern

The SDE I Intern role focus on software development and large-scale computing. Interns may work on areas such as distributed systems, automation, data mining, optimization, scalability, and security.

Job ID: 10506481

2. Support Engineer Intern

The Support Engineer Intern role focuses on identifying, diagnosing, and resolving technical issues affecting live production systems.

Candidates interested in troubleshooting, systems, and customer-facing technical problem solving may find this track suitable.

3. System Development Engineer Intern

This role focuses on infrastructure, automation, system reliability, and engineering solutions that support large-scale technology environments.

4. Data Engineer Intern

The Data Engineer Intern role is focused on data platforms, pipelines, databases, warehousing, and systems used to process and manage large volumes of data.

5. Front End Engineer Intern

The Front End Engineer Intern role focuses on building customer-facing interfaces and web experiences.

1. Which batch is eligible for Amazon Internship 2027?

Students currently pursuing a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in Computer Science, Computer Engineering, or a related field with a 2027 graduation year are eligible, subject to the role-specific requirements.

2. How long is the Amazon Internship 2027?

The internship is a full-time, 40-hour-per-week program lasting approximately 24–26 consecutive weeks, with start dates between January and June 2027.

3. Can I attend college classes during the internship?

No. Amazon requires interns to have no conflicting commitments such as classes, academic projects, other internships, or employment during the internship period.

4. Which cities are available for Amazon internships?

Amazon may consider candidates for locations including Bengaluru, Chennai, Hyderabad, Delhi, Mumbai, and Pune. The specific location depends on available opportunities and hiring requirements.

5. Is there a CGPA requirement?

No CGPA cutoff is specified in the provided Amazon internship requirements. Candidates should, however, meet the stated academic and technical eligibility criteria.

6. What is the stipend for Amazon Internship 2027?

Amazon has not published a stipend amount in the provided requisitions. Candidates should confirm the compensation details with the recruiter during the hiring process.
